Ipod 5.5 gen 80GB: Significantly reduced battery life

(1/2) > >>

jaworski:
The battery life on my ipod has decreased from a decent number of hours to just a few minutes.  Just now I ran it down from, what it claimed to be, 100% to 0% purely by scrolling through menus.

This has been an incredibly rapid decline in battery life.  I'd say that earlier this week it was working normally.  Yesterday it cut out after about twenty minutes play.  Earlier today it cut out after about 10 minutes.  Now it's not lasting any time at all unless it's plugged in the mains.

Plugging it into the USB port of a PC makes no difference.  In general it hasn't been able to find the power to get itself into a state ready for connecting to the computer it seems.

Rockbox 3.4 installed using the install utility.  It's an 80GB video 5.5 gen ipod.

AlexP:
How does it behave under the Apple firmware?

jaworski:
Pretty much the same I think.  Battery life seemed to last a little longer but then did cut after a couple of minutes of messing about with one of the games.

torne:
If it behaves the same in the Apple firmware then your battery is probably dead :)
